ALLEN COUNTY, OH (WLIO) - Hundreds of residents attended the West Ohio Food Banks distribution day on Monday.

The need continues to grow for families needing help putting food on the table. Food Bank officials say they see an increase in registrations around the holiday season. Boxes full of sweet potatoes, chicken leg quarters, and even desserts were loaded as vehicles pulled through. Food bank officials say they are seeing many first-time applicants and encourage anyone that is struggling to take advantage of their services.

Wayne Steed is the Chief Operating Officer at WOFB and explains, “It’s always a busy time for us, especially around the holidays. We get more and more families that have never used any of our services before coming out and it’s a really good time for Christmas right around the corner. We service over 11 counties and we have over 100 agencies in those 11 counties. So, any neighbors or family members that need help, I mean that’s what we’re here for, we can definitely get you in the right direction.”

The next scheduled distribution is Saturday, December 16th and you can register online. They say to watch their social media pages for a few pop-up distributions before the end of the year.
